Things to do in and around Koumi

Koumi, nestled in Nagano Prefecture, is perfect for outdoor adventurers and ski enthusiasts. You can enjoy activities like skiing on the slopes, riding ski lifts, and participating in ski lessons. The area also offers scenic strolls and opportunities to explore local art schools. A day trip here promises a mix of adrenaline and relaxation, making it an ideal destination for an unforgettable vacation.

Shopping

If you're up for a drive, the Yatsugatake Resort Outlet Mall, located 24.1km away, offers a variety of shops and entertainment for the whole family. For unique souvenirs, check out Hakushu Road Station and Takeya Miso Kaikan, both 30.6km from Koumi, featuring local goods and treats.

Recreation

Yachiho Highland Natural Garden, located 6.4km from Koumi, offers a tranquil environment perfect for relaxation among nature. Kiyosato Highland Park, 16.1km away, features serene landscapes ideal for unwinding. For a blend of sport and outdoor enjoyment, visit the Kiyosato Golf Course, situated 19.3km from Koumi.

Adventure

At Koumi Reex Ski Valley, experience exhilarating skiing on pristine slopes surrounded by stunning landscapes. Take a scenic ride on the Kita Yatsugatake Ropeway, perfect for families seeking outdoor adventure. For avid hikers, the Mt. Akadake - Mt. Yokodake - Mt. Iodake Loop offers breathtaking views and thrilling trails.

Nightlife

In Koumi, the National Astronomical Observatory of Japan NOBEYAMA offers a unique night under the stars, while Nobeyama SL Land provides an exciting arcade adventure. For a touch of culture and romance, the Shinshu International Music Village is perfect for an entertaining evening with family.

What's the seasonal weather in Koumi?

The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 0°C. The rainiest months in Koumi are July, August, September and June, with each month seeing an average of 266 mm of rainfall.
